Job description

Are you a commercially focused finance professional ready to make a real impact in a growing business? We’re looking for a dynamic Finance Business Partner to join our ambitious team based in Southend-on-Sea, Essex.

This is an exciting opportunity to work closely with senior leadership, influence strategic decisions, and drive performance as part of a business experiencing strong growth and transformation.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and are passionate about turning financial insights into meaningful outcomes, we want to hear from you.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Business Partnering – Build strong relationships with departmental heads to provide insightful financial support and challenge decision-making where appropriate.
  • Budgeting & Forecasting – Lead the preparation and review of budgets and forecasts, ensuring alignment with strategic business goals.
  • Financial Analysis – Deliver detailed analysis of financial performance, identifying trends, risks, and opportunities to drive profitability.
  • Performance Reporting – Produce timely and accurate monthly management reports with commentary, KPIs, and variance analysis.
  • Project Support – Support strategic projects and investment appraisals, providing financial modelling and scenario analysis.
  • Continuous Improvement – Work closely with operational teams to streamline processes, improve financial controls, and implement best practices.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Fully qualified accountant (ACA, ACCA, CIMA or equivalent)
  • Proven experience in a Finance Business Partnering or commercial finance role
  • Strong Excel and financial modelling skills
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to influence non-finance stakeholders
  • A proactive mindset with the confidence to challenge the status quo
